About This Home

Available Now

Everything you are looking for can be found in this meticulously maintained gem in Spring Trails. Every room has been updated with designer details,modern color schemes & upgrades throughout. Upon entering,be greeted by a spacious office with French doors for privacy & formal living room. Just ahead,find the open concept space that includes a generously sized dining space,family room & well appointed kitchen. The kitchen boasts a large island prep space,gas range,granite counters & stacked stone backsplash. The main level primary ensuite features wood floors,a huge walk-in closet,dual sink vanity,soaking tub & separate shower. A half bath,mud room & spacious laundry complete the main level. Upstairs,find a game room that includes a pool table,media room with 100 inch screen and surround sound,3 beds & two full baths. Outside is a private sanctuary overlooking a nature preserve and sparkling pool that includes maintenance. The tandem 3 car garage with epoxy flooring. MLS ID 97344040

1735 Sylvia Springs Ln is a house located in Montgomery County and the 77386 ZIP Code.

Neighborhood

Called the “livable forest” for its abundant woods, Spring's Porter Heights/Woodbranch neighborhood sits midway between Houston and the expansive Sam Houston National Forest. The area features over 500 acres of parks and nature preserves, such as Peckinpaugh Preserve and Spring Creek Greenway Nature Center. Residents enjoy easy access to shopping centers like Valley Ranch Marketplace and a variety of dining options. The area is car-dependent, making major roadways like US-59 essential for commuting, with Downtown Houston just a 40-minute drive away. Lone Star College serves as a significant educational hub, contributing to the community's vibrant learning environment.

Many residents commute to nearby cities for work, taking advantage of the Houston Metro Park and Ride service to avoid rush-hour traffic. The neighborhood's history is rooted in its development as a master-planned community, maintaining its identity with annual events like the Mardi Gras Parade.
